When importing from Excel, gridlines that are hidden are visible eventhough they
shouldn't.

Background: As soon as you change the background color in Excel from 'none' to
any color, the default behavior is that the (grey) gridlines disappear from that
cell.  Calc, however, has different behavior and leaves the gridlines for those
cells visible.

Be it logic or not, this is a major problem for Excel compatibility in our
company, since it changes the looks of many Excel sheets, such as our expense
reports, absence reports, etc.
